>Basically, Many of the Emerald tables have an "IDENTITY" column, which
>is a number SQL Server itself keeps. This is unique and incremented
>one time for every recod inserted into that table.
>
>For your invoices table, the identity value was set at 463, but in
>actuality, highest record was 478. So the next invoice you created,
>it tried to number 464, but that one already existed, and thats
>what was giving the error. You should be able to create invoices fine
>now.

I'm running 6.0, no service packs. I get it now... I also had to run it
on InvoiceItems. What other tables should I run it on? I think new users
are getting created correctly, Payments seems to be OK.
